Upvc double glazing is among the very best ways to reduce your annual energy costs. With two panes of glass split by an efficient gas spacer, warmth is kept in your house and can’t escape. This means you needn’t turn up the boiler temperature to keep warm all year round. uPVC as a window material is the most popular in Britain. It’s not only cheaper than the alternatives of aluminium and hardwood, but this price doesn’t compromise quality. uPVC is tough, protected from weather and it is even available in a range of colours besides the bright white finish frequently seen. East Molesey is a sizeable village in the rural district of Molesey on the edge of Greater London in England. It lies on the southern bank of the River Thames in the northeast of the borough of Elmbridge in Surrey, ranging north over the River Thames into the London Borough of Richmond upon Thames. As of 1933, the Urban District of East and West Molesey came to be a section of the Esher Urban District, and in 1974, after the Local Government Act of 1972 entered into effect, the district merged with the Walton and Weybridge Urban District to establish the brand-new borough of Elmbridge. The village can be located around 11.7 miles and 13.5 miles from Charing Cross and beside the other large village, West Molesey, and it is a part of the capital’s contiguous suburbs that form the Greater London Urban Area. According to the 2011 Census, it is an area with a permanent population of around 19088. Prior to 1200, the names East and West Molesey were not used, and there was only one parish based around what is known today as East Molesey. There are different options for social and leisure endeavors in the village. East Molesey shares a high street with West Molesey, and it even has an added second street lined with independent and commercial chain stores and dining establishments near to Hampton Court Palace. Molesey Hurst, similarly referred to as Hurst Park, is a large spot of land that is the home of East Molesey Cricket Club. It is in addition the place where the Hampton Ferry (London) can be taken, passing to Hampton on the Middlesex bank.
